Youth Lending Program
At Golden State Farm Credit, we believe in supporting the next generation of agriculture leaders, and we do that by offering a youth lending program that helps 4-H, FFA, Grange and Independent students with their junior livestock projects. We are excited to offer an interest-free Youth Lending Program to any junior livestock exhibitor who resides in one of the counties we serve: Butte, Fresno, Glenn, Kings, Shasta, Tehama, Trinity, and Tulare.

Program includes
- Interest-free financing for youth livestock projects for qualifying students within project limits
- Easy application process
- Educational information that discusses finances and budgeting
Who is Eligible?
- Any 4-H, FFA, Grange or Independent student who is nine years of age or older as of the beginning of the fair year
- Must demonstrate a C average or better in school
- Must reside in one of the GSFC counties we serve
Program Guidelines
- Funds may be used to purchase and care for a project animal
- Each student must keep accurate records available for GSFC to review
- Funds must be repaid at the end of the project or when the animal is sold
- Funds are available for one project per year, per student
Application Process
- Online fillable pdf form must be completed and delivered to one of the GSFC offices. For office locations, please visit: www.goldenstatefarmcredit.com/contact
- A parent/co-sponsor are required to sign application and agreement
- Submit completed application no later than 60 days prior to the applicable sale date or fair
Project Information
BEEF Market Steer ($2,500 Maximum)
BEEF Replacement Heifer ($2,500 Maximum)
DAIRY Replacement Heifer ($2,500 Maximum)
GOAT Market Goat ($1,000 Maximum)
SHEEP Market Lamb ($1,000 Maximum)
SWINE Market Hog ($1,000 Maximum)
